Which Blog Type you are working ?
If it's magazine then 7 recent post and feature slider with 4-5 post.or else if you a static page and you can add upto 7-10. but if you have a large thumbnail like 600px width and 300px height then use 5 for better page load and even you used CDN !
I used 7 recent post in our homepage. and tag archive as 10 and category wise 10. if you are WordPress using blogger this will help.
My blog loads in 2.5s to 6s depend on the theme also !
